Webb21 feb. 2024 · Pruning tools should be sharp and clean. Pruning shears usually work best on spirea stems. You may need a heavier lopper for removing stout branches from near the base of the shrub. Before beginning work, clean the blades with a cloth soaked in rubbing alcohol to prevent disease spread. Remove the plant from its nursery pot and tease the soil from the roots. Place the … WebbRejuvenation pruning for Japanese spirea. Spiraea japonica, Zones 3–8. Japanese spirea is a tough shrub and is durable in our Midwest climate. However, it can get congested and leggy over time. A severe rejuvenation pruning can be done every year with a very quick response of growth and flowering.
